Mappings Field Descriptions

The MSP Link Mappings dialog contains a grid with two columns:

The WBS ID field defaults to <Required> and is a required field in every mapping file. All other fields that are required for the import are prefixed with an "*."

Besides WBS ID, all other field mappings are only required for the imports that will be selected.

Field Level Summary

For a detailed description of the fields, see Detailed Field Level Description.

The following grid is a field level summary of the available MSP field levels for each available MPM field (Task, Resource or Assignment). Required fields are marked with an *.

Available MPM Fields

Field Level

WBS Selection

*WBS ID

Task

WBS Descriptive

WBS Description

Task

Alias

Task

User-defined XREF1

Task

User-defined XREF2

Task

User-defined XREF3

Task

User-defined XREF4

Task

User-defined XREF5

Task

User-defined XREF6

Task

User-defined XREF7

Task

User-defined XREF8

Task

User-defined XREF9

Task

User-defined XREF10

Task

Manager

Task

Charge Number

Task

Performing Department

Task

Responsible Department

Task

Element Type

Task

Earned Value Method

Task

CLIN

Task

Recurring or non-recurring

Task

Fee %

Task

Fee Limit Amount

Task

BCWP Base Unit

Task

*Parent WBS ID

Task

Base WBS

Task

WBS Schedule

Baseline Start

Task

Baseline Complete

Task

ETC Start

Task

ETC Complete

Task

Early Start

Task

Early Finish

Task

Late Start

Task

Late Finish

Task

Estimates

*Resource Code

Resource

Assignment

Resource Department

Task

Resource

Assignment

XREF-EST

Task

Resource

Assignment

Overtime Factor

Resource

Assignment

Rate Table

Task

Resource

Assignment

Burden Template

Task

Resource

Assignment

Estimate Identifier

Task

Time-Phased Estimates

Time-Phased Labor

Assignment

Time-Phased Material

Assignment

Autospread Estimates

Autospread Labor

Task

Assignment

Autospread Material

Task

Assignment

Spread Curve

Task

Estimate Type

Task

*Estimate Start

Task

*Estimate Complete

Task

BCWP

*EV %Complete Task Flag

Task

Task BAC

Task

Cumulative Percent Complete

Task

Cumulative BCWP Amount

Task

Milestones

Milestone Flag

Task

Milestone ID

Task

Milestone Symbol

Task

Milestone Description

Task

Milestone Weight

Task

Scheduled Date

Task

Forecast Date

Task

Milestone Complete Flag

Task

Percent Complete

Task

 

Detailed Field Level Description

WBS Selection

WBS Schedule

BCWP

WBS Descriptive

Estimates

Milestones

The grid that follows provides a detailed list of all available MPM Fields, the MSP Field Level (Task, Resource, or Assignment) and the Available MSP Fields for each MPM field.

 

Available MPM Fields

Field Level

Available MSP Fields

WBS Selection

 

*WBS ID

Task

ID
Name
Number1 - Number20
Text1 - Text30
Unique ID
WBS

WBS Descriptive

 

WBS Description

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

Alias

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F1

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F2

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F3

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F4

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F5

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F6

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F7

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F8

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F9

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

User-defined XREF10

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

 

Manager

Task

Contact
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Summary
Text1 - Text30

 

Charge Number

Task

ID
Name
Notes
Number1 - Number20
Summary
Text1 - Text30
Unique ID
WBS

 

Performing Department

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

 

Responsible Department

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

 

Element Type

Task

Name
Notes
Text1 - Text30

 

Earned Value Method

Use the following codes:

1: 0/100

2: 25/75

3: 40/60

4: 50/50

5: % Complete

6: LOE

7: Earned Standards

8: Milestone Weights

9: BCWP

P: Milestone Weights with % Complete

K: Key Event

Task

Name
Notes
Text1 - Text30

 

CLIN

Task

ID
Number1 - Number20
Text1 - Text30

 

Recurring or non-recurring

  • If mapped to any Text or Notes field, and if that field is populated (with any value), then it will be imported as a recurring field.

  • If mapped to any Text or Notes field and the field is not populated (i.e., it is left blank), it will be imported as a non-recurring field.

Task

EffortDriven
Estimated
Flag1 - Flag20
Marked
Notes
Recurring
Rollup
Text1 - Text30

 

Fee %

Task

Notes
Number1 - Number20
Text1 - Text30

 

Fee Limit Amount

Task

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

BCWP Base Unit

Use the following codes:

H: Hours/Units

P: Prime

B: Total Burdened

C: Total Cost

D: Total Dollars

Task

Notes
Text1 - Text30

 

*Parent WBS ID

(enter * if top level)

Task

Text1 - Text30

 

Base WBS; used if EVM is apportioned

Task

ID
Name
Notes
Number1 - Number20
Text1 - Text30
UniqueID
WBS

WBS Schedule

 

Baseline Start

Task

ActualStart
BaselineStart
Baseline1Start - Baseline10Start
ConstraintDate
Created
Date1 - Date10
EarlyStart
LateStart
PreleveledStart
Resume
Start
Start1 - Startt10

 

Baseline Complete

Task

ActualFinish
BaselineFinish
Baseline1Finish - Baseline10Finish
ConstraintDate
Date1 - Date10
Deadline
EarlyFinish
Finish
Finish1 - Finish10
LateFinish
PreleveledFinish
Stop

 

ETC Start

Task

ActualStart
BaselineStart
Baseline1Start - Baseline10Start
ConstraintDate
Created
Date1 - Date10
EarlyStart
LateStart
PreleveledStart
Resume
Start
Start1 - Start10

 

ETC Complete

Task

ActualFinish
BaselineFinish
Baseline1Finish - Baseline10Finish
ConstraintDate
Date1 - Date10
Deadline
EarlyFinish
Finish
Finish1 - Finish10
LateFinish
PreleveledFinish
Stop

 

Early Start

Task

ActualStart
BaselineStart
Baseline1Start - Baseline10Start
ConstraintDate
Created
Date1 - Date10
EarlyStart
LateStart
PreleveledStart
Resume
Start
Start1 - Start10

 

Early Finish

Task

ActualFinish
BaselineFinish
Baseline1Finish - Baseline10Finish
ConstraintDate
Date1 - Date10
Deadline
EarlyFinish
Finish
Finish1 - Finish10
LateFinish
PreleveledFinish
Stop

 

Late Start

Task

ActualStart
BaselineStart
Baseline1Start - Baseline10Start
ConstraintDate
Created
Date1 - Date10
EarlyStart
LateStart
PreleveledStart
Resume
Start
Start1 - Start10

 

Late Finish

Task

ActualFinish
BaselineFinish
Baseline1Finish - Baseline10Finish
ConstraintDate
Date1 - Date10
Deadline
EarlyFinish
Finish
Finish1 - Finish10
LateFinish
PreleveledFinish
Stop

Estimates

 

*Resource Code

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

Resource

Code
CostRateTable
Group
Initials
Notes
Number1 - Number20
Text1 - Text30

Assignment

Notes
Number1 - Number20
Text1 - Text30

 

Resource Department

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

Resource

Cost
Cost1 - Cost10
Group
ID
Initials
Notes
Number1 - Number20
Text1 - Text30

Assignment

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

XREF-EST

Task

ID
Name
Notes
Number1 –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 – Text30

Resource

Group
Initials
Notes
Number1 - Number20
OvertimeRate
Text1 - Text30
Type

Assignment

Notes
Number1 - Number20
Text1 - Text30

 

Overtime Factor

Resource

Cost
Cost1 - Cost10
Group
Initials
Notes
Number1 - Number20
OvertimeRate
Text1 - Text30
Type

Assignment

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

Rate Table

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

Resource

Cost
Cost1 - Cost10
Group
ID
Initials
Notes
Number1 - Number20
Text1 - Text30

Assignment

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

Burden Template

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

Resource

Cost
Cost1 - Cost10
Group
ID
Initials
Notes
Number1 - Number20
Text1 - Text30

Assignment

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

Estimate Identifier

Required when using both time-phased and autospread.

Task

Contact
ID
Name
Notes
Number1 - Number20
Priority
Text1 - Text30
Unique ID
WBS

Time-Phased Estimates

 

Time-phased Labor

Assignment

BaselineWork
Baseline1Work - Baseline10Work
Work

 

Time-phased Material

Assignment

BaselineWork
Baseline1Work - Baseline10Work
Work
Cost
Cost1 - Cost10
CostRateTable
CostVariance
Work

Autospread Estimates

 

Autospread Labor

Task

 

ActualCost
ActualOvertimeCost
ActualOvertimeWork
ActualWork
ACWP
AssignmentUnits
BaselineCost
BaselineWork
Baseline1Cost - Baseline10Cost
Baseline1Work - Baseline10Work
BCWP
BCWS
Cost
Cost1 - Cost10
CostRateTable
EAC
FixedCost
FixedCostAccrual
Number1 - Number20
OvertimeCost
OvertimeWork
RegularWork
RemainingCost
RemainingDuration
RemainingOvertimeCost
RemainingOvertimeWork
RemainingWork
Text1 - Text30
Work

 

Assignment

ActualCost
ActualOvertimeCost
ActualOvertimeWork
ActualWork
ACWP
BaselineCost
BaselineWork
Baseline1Cost - Baseline10Cost
Baseline1Work - Baseline10Work
BCWP
BCWS
Cost
Cost1 - Cost10
CostRateTable
FixedMaterialAssignment
Number1 - Number20
OvertimeCost
OvertimeWork
RegularWork
RemainingCost
RemainingOvertimeCost
RemainingOvertimeWork
RemainingWork
Text1 - Text30
Units
Work

 

Autospread Material

Task

 

ActualCost
ActualOvertimeCost
ActualOvertimeWork
ActualWork
ACWP
AssignmentUnits
BaselineCost
BaselineWork
Baseline1Cost - Baseline10Cost
Baseline1Work - Baseline10Work
BCWP
BCWS
Cost
Cost1 - Cost10
CostRateTable
EAC
FixedCost
FixedCostAccrual
Number1 - Number20
OvertimeCost
OvertimeWork
RegularWork
RemainingCost
RemainingDuration
RemainingOvertimeCost
RemainingOvertimeWork
RemainingWork
Text1 - Text30
Work

 

Assignment

ActualCost
ActualOvertimeCost
ActualOvertimeWork
ActualWork
ACWP
BaselineCost
BaselineWork
Baseline1Cost - Baseline10Cost
Baseline1Work - Baseline10Work
BCWP
BCWS
Cost
Cost1 - Cost10
CostRateTable
FixedMaterialAssignment
Number1 - Number20
OvertimeCost
OvertimeWork
RegularWork
RemainingCost
RemainingOvertimeCost
RemainingOvertimeWork
RemainingWork
Text1 - Text30
Units
Work

 

Spread Curve

If no mapping default to linear. If mapped field is blank default to 1.

  • The numeric value for each type of spread curve is:

    • Linear 1

    • Bell Curve 2

    • Front Load #1 3

    • Front Load #2 4

    • Back Load #1 5

    • Back Load #2 6

    • Double Peak 7

    • Early Peak 8

    • Late Peak 9

    • Trapezoid 10

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30
Unique ID
WBS

 

Resource

Cost
Cost1 - Cost10
Group
ID
Initials
Notes
Number1 - Number20
Text1 - Text30

 

Assignment

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

Estimate Type

If blank then we will use todaydefaults labor is B (hours) and material is C (prime).

Task

ID
Name
Notes
Number1 - Number20
ResourceGroup
ResourceInitials
ResourceNames
ResourcePhonetics
Text1 - Text30

 

Resource

Cost
Cost1 - Cost10
Group
ID
Initials
Notes
Number1 - Number20
Text1 - Text30

 

Assignment

Cost
Cost1 - Cost10
Notes
Number1 - Number20
Text1 - Text30

 

* Estimate Start

Task

ActualStart
BaselineStart
Baseline1Start - Baseline10Start
ConstraintDate
Created
Date1 - Date10
EarlyStart
LateStart
PreleveledStart
Resume
Start
Start1 - Start10

 

* Estimate Complete

Task

ActualFinish
BaselineFinish
Baseline1Finish -Baseline10Finish
ConstraintDate
Date1 - Date10
Deadline
EarlyFinish
Finish
Finish1 - Finish10
LateFinish
PreleveledFinish
Stop

BCWP

 

*EV %Complete Task Flag

 

If this field is blank in MSP, it will be ignored and will not be added to the generated file.

If mapped to a Flag field, then No is ignored and Yes is used.

If mapped to a numeric field, then value <>0 is used.

If mapped to a Text field, and any value is in the text field, then it is used.

If flagged, then MPM looks at the task for BCWP information.

Task

Flag1 - Flag20
Marked
Milestone
Name
Notes
Number1 - Number20
Text1 - Text30
UniqueID
WBS

 

Task BAC

This is a required field if Cum Percent Complete is mapped and you have multiple tasks for the same WBS ID.

We recommend that this field is mapped to the same field used for Estimates Time-phased Resource Plan

Task

BaselineWork
Baseline1Work - Baseline10Work
Work

 

Cumulative Percent Complete

Cum Percent Complete and/or BCWP Amount must be mapped if importing BCWP.

Task

BCWP
Number1 - Number20
PercentComplete
PercentWorkComplete
PhysicalPercentComplete
Text1 - Text30

 

Cumulative BCWP

Cum Percent Complete and/or BCWP Amount must be mapped if importing Milestone Flag.

Task

BCWP
Cost
Cost1 - Cost10
Number1 - Number20
Text1 - Text30

Milestones

 

Milestone Flag

If this field is blank in MSP, it will be ignored and will not be added to the generated file.

If mapped to a Flag field, then No is ignored and Yes is used.

If mapped to a numeric field, then value <>0 is a milestone.

If mapped to a Text field, and any value is in the text field, then it is used.

We recommend that this field is mapped to the same field used for Milestone ID.

If flagged, then MPM looks at the task for Milestone information.

Task

Flag1 - Flag20
Marked
Milestone
Name
Notes
Number1 - Number20
Text1 - Text30
UniqueID
WBS

 

Milestone ID

This is a required field if identifying milestones by ID.

Task

ID
Name
Notes
Number1 - Number20
Text1 - Text30
Unique ID

 

Milestone Symbol

This is a required field if identifying milestones by Symbol/Description/Scheduled Date.

Task

Name
Notes
Text1 - Text30

 

Milestone Description

This is a required field if identifying milestones by Symbol/Description/Scheduled Date OR Description.

Task

EarnedValueMethod
ID
Name
Notes
Number1 - Number20
ParentTask
Priority
Summary
Text1 - Text30
UniqueID
WBS

 

Milestone Weight

If the Milestone Wight field is mapped to a task work field, then the weight will be calculated based on the work values.

For import, only hours or cost can be used to weight milestones. Both cannot be imported at the same time.

If Milestone Weight is mapped to a task work field, then the BCWP Base Unit should be set to Hours for labor tasks and Prime for non-labor tasks in order for the weight to be calculated.

If mapping Milestone weights to a user-defined field, we suggest entering Hours for labor tasks and Prime for non-labor tasks in order for the milestone to be weighted correctly.

Task

BaselineWork
Baseline1Work - Baseline10Work
Cost
Cost1 - Cost10
Number1 - Number20
Text1 - Text30
Work

 

Scheduled Date

This is a required field if identifying milestones by Symbol/Description/Scheduled Date.

Task

ActualStart
ActualFinish
ActualStart
BaselineFinish
BaselineStart
Baseline1Finish - Baseline10Finish
Baseline1Start - Baseline10Start
ConstraintDate
Date1 - Date10
EarlyFinish
EarlyStart
Finish
LateFinish
LateStart
Start

 

Forecast Date

Task

ActualStart
BaselineFinish
BaselineStart
Baseline1Finish - Baseline10Finish
Baseline1Start - Baseline10Start
ConstraintDate
Date1 - Date10
EarlyFinish
EarlyStart
Finish
LateFinish
LateStart
Start

 

Milestone Complete Flag

If mapped, and any value is in the Text field, then Milestone is imported as complete.

Task

Flag1 - Flag20
Marked
Text1 - Text30

 

Percent Complete

Task

BCWP
Number1 - Number20
PercentComplete
PercentWorkComplete
PhysicalPercentComplete
Text1 - Text30

*Required Fields

Related Topics

MSP Link Mappings Introduction

Creating a New Mappings Definition

Opening a Saved Mappings Definition

Editing a Saved Mappings Definition